What is the Required Minimum Distribution Automatic Withdrawal Form?
The Required Minimum Distribution Automatic Withdrawal Form is essential for individuals participating in Tax Sheltered Annuities (TSA), Individual Retirement Accounts (IRA), or Simplified Employee Pensions (SEP) to help meet minimum withdrawal requirements. This form serves to clarify the concept of Required Minimum Distributions (RMD) and defines the conditions necessary for users to initiate automatic withdrawals.
Automatic withdrawals ensure users comply with tax regulations by facilitating timely distributions. Importantly, individuals must be at least 70½ years old to begin using this withdrawal form.
Purpose and Benefits of the Required Minimum Distribution Automatic Withdrawal Form
The primary purpose of this form is to streamline the process of withdrawing retirement funds. It allows users to automate their withdrawals, which helps with compliance and reduces the risk of penalties for insufficient distributions.
By utilizing the automatic withdrawal plan, users can ensure timely distributions, thereby effectively managing their tax liabilities. This form simplifies the withdrawal process, making it more efficient and user-friendly.
Who Needs the Required Minimum Distribution Automatic Withdrawal Form?
This form is specifically designed for individuals who are at least 70½ years old and hold TSA, IRA, or SEP accounts. Additionally, irrevocable beneficiaries may need to sign the form to authorize the withdrawals.
Understanding eligibility is crucial to avoid tax repercussions, as the RMD rules can significantly impact financial planning during retirement. Users should confirm their status to ensure proper compliance with IRS regulations.

What are the eligibility requirements to use this form?
To use the Required Minimum Distribution Automatic Withdrawal Form, you must be an account holder of a Tax Sheltered Annuity, Individual Retirement Account, or Simplified Employee Pension and have reached the age of 70½.
Is there a deadline for submitting the form?
It's crucial to submit the form before the end of the calendar year to ensure compliance with IRS regulations for required minimum distributions to avoid tax penalties.
